#8e7dca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8e7dca is composed of 55.7% red, 49%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 29.7% cyan, 38.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 253.2 degrees, a saturation of 42.1% and a lightness of 64.1%. #8e7dca color hex could be obtained by blending #fffaff with #1d0095.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#8e7dca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050409 is the darkest color, while #fbf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#8e7dca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a2a0a7 is the less saturated color, while #724cfb is the most saturated one.
